Banco to the Knave

  • Wraps
  • London: Hannah Humphrey, 1782
By Gillray, James
London: Hannah Humphrey, 1782. Wraps. Near fine. Gillray, James. 27 x 39 cm. Etching with hand coloring on wove paper. Figure with wolf's head says: "Gentleman the Bank is mine. & I will open every Night at the same hour." Chair inscriptions read "John Shuffler" and Sir Grey Parolle quips, "I want a new Master." Most of the players shout "HUZZA." Bright, clean print, colors vivid.
